Output 076f23a50376ca74cdaa634aa281304226d6f7729e11762f817c311ecf7319e2:1

value
18679335
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ea92f92b937cb4952238e9f2f59dca9b2d073333 OP_EQUALVERIFY OP_CHECKSIG
address
1NPKBmsj2yNrV6bWp5bzJxKFSFT7grPcER
transaction
076f23a50376ca74cdaa634aa281304226d6f7729e11762f817c311ecf7319e2
spent
true